A recent addition to the Xbox Game Pass lineup, Replaced, is a 2.5D cinematic platformer developed by Sad Cat Studios and published by Thunderful Publishing. Released last month as a console exclusive for the Xbox Series X, it is currently not available on other platforms and retails for .99, but is accessible at no additional cost to Xbox Game Pass Ultimate and PC Game Pass subscribers. The game has received significant attention on Reddit, with many praising its atmosphere and storytelling, although it holds a 4/5 star rating on the Xbox Store and an 83% approval rating on Steam. Some players have criticized its pacing, noting an average playtime of 10 to 15 hours.
TimeSplitters Rewind has been released after 13 years of development. It is a fan-driven project that serves as a remake and compilation of the original TimeSplitters trilogy, described as a "greatest hits collection" of maps, modes, leagues, challenges, and story content. The project initially started with Crytek's approval for modders to use CryEngine but faced challenges, including a shift to Unreal Engine 4 that ultimately failed due to policy violations. In 2020, the team expanded significantly after a call for assistance from art lead Cameron Williams. The project aims to enhance the original games using CryEngine to appeal to both long-time fans and a new audience.
